1678 determine if two opens conflict
1680 static NTSTATUS predict_share_conflict(uint32_t sa1, uint32_t am1, uint32_t sa2, uint32_t am2,
1681 bool read_for_execute, enum deny_result *res)
1683 #define CHECK_MASK(am, sa, right, share) do { \
1684 if (((am) & (right)) && !((sa) & (share))) { \
1685 *res = A_0; \
1686 return NT_STATUS_SHARING_VIOLATION; \
1687 }} while (0)
1689 *res = A_0;
1690 if (am2 & (SEC_FILE_WRITE_DATA | SEC_FILE_APPEND_DATA)) {
1691 *res += A_W;
1693 if (am2 & SEC_FILE_READ_DATA) {
1694 *res += A_R;
1695 } else if ((am2 & SEC_FILE_EXECUTE) && read_for_execute) {
1696 *res += A_R;
1699 /* if either open involves no read.write or delete access then
1700 it can't conflict */
1701 if (!(am1 & (SEC_FILE_WRITE_DATA |
1702 SEC_FILE_APPEND_DATA |
1703 SEC_FILE_READ_DATA |
1704 SEC_FILE_EXECUTE |
1705 SEC_STD_DELETE))) {
1706 return NT_STATUS_OK;
1708 if (!(am2 & (SEC_FILE_WRITE_DATA |
1709 SEC_FILE_APPEND_DATA |
1710 SEC_FILE_READ_DATA |
1711 SEC_FILE_EXECUTE |
1712 SEC_STD_DELETE))) {
1713 return NT_STATUS_OK;
1716 /* check the basic share access */
1717 CHECK_MASK(am1, sa2,
1718 SEC_FILE_WRITE_DATA | SEC_FILE_APPEND_DATA,
1719 NTCREATEX_SHARE_ACCESS_WRITE);
1720 CHECK_MASK(am2, sa1,
1721 SEC_FILE_WRITE_DATA | SEC_FILE_APPEND_DATA,
1722 NTCREATEX_SHARE_ACCESS_WRITE);
1724 CHECK_MASK(am1, sa2,
1725 SEC_FILE_READ_DATA | SEC_FILE_EXECUTE,
1726 NTCREATEX_SHARE_ACCESS_READ);
1727 CHECK_MASK(am2, sa1,
1728 SEC_FILE_READ_DATA | SEC_FILE_EXECUTE,
1729 NTCREATEX_SHARE_ACCESS_READ);
1731 CHECK_MASK(am1, sa2,
1732 SEC_STD_DELETE,
1733 NTCREATEX_SHARE_ACCESS_DELETE);
1734 CHECK_MASK(am2, sa1,
1735 SEC_STD_DELETE,
1736 NTCREATEX_SHARE_ACCESS_DELETE);
1738 return NT_STATUS_OK;
